Bobby Allison 1981 Hardee's Buick Regal
Just finished this build today.
About halfway through the 1981 season Bobby Allison changed his paint scheme and sponsor from the black and silver Tuf-Lon/5 Racers Regal to the new Hardee's orange and white Regal and promptly won the World 600 at Charlotte. Bobby also won the Gabriel 400 at Michigan as well as the Winston Western 500 at Riverside. The paint scheme and Hardee's logos changed from time to time during the later half of the season and I always liked the scheme that included the black shadowed numbers and qtr panel Hardee's logo with the stripes.
KIT: Monogram. Pretty much right out of the box.
PAINT: Tamiya TS-12 Orange and TS-26 Pure White. The TS-12 is pretty close to the decals right out of the can even though the photos make it look a bit different. In person the oranges match is REALLY close.
DECALS: Wetworks. Tire decals and gauges are Powerslide. The fire extinguisher is from Slixx.
BUILD NOTES: Only mods were using 5/32" KS aluminum tubing for exhaust dumps, heat shrink for roll bar padding, and I added my own opera windows using clear plastic. I also added some Detail Master racing harnesses. Surprisingly, as good as this kit is, it doesn't come with the correct opera windows. Still, this kit is, in my opinion, one of the best ever produced by any kit manufacturer. The fit and stance is almost perfect. Everything almost falls together. If you've never built one you need to because it's pure nascar model building enjoyment!

Nice paint & detail work on your model. FWIW however, your efforts in making opera window glass is overshadowed by the fact NASCAR outlawed all side window glass after the 4th race in 1981; probably the reason Monogram didn't include any in their early kits. |
